Carat




Carat

Weights. A carat is a weight equal to three and one-sixth grains, in diamonds, and the like.

Caption
Practice. That part of a legal instrument which shows where, when, and by what authority it was taken, found or executed.

Captor
War. One who has talken property from an enemy; this term is also employed to designate one who has taken an enemy.

Capture
A taking, seizure.Technically, a taking by military power; a seizure, a taking by civil authority.

Caput lupinum
English law. Having the head of a wolf. An outlawed felon was said to have the head of a wolf, and might have been killed by any one legally.

Caput mortuum
A dead head: a matter of no legal validity; a thing void as to all persons and for all purposes.

Carcan
French law. A French word, which is applied to an instrument of punishment somewhat resembling a pillory. It sometimes signifies the punishment itself.

Cardinal
Ecclesiastical law. The title given to one of tho highest dignitaries of the court of Rome. Cardinals are next to the pope in dignity; he is elected by them and out of their body.

Cards
Criminal law. Small square pasteboards, generally of a fine quality, on which are painted figures of various colors, and used for playing different games.

Cargo
Maritim law. The entire load of a ship or other vessel.

Carnal knowledge
Criminal law. This phrase is used to signify a sexual connexion; as, rape is the carnal knowledge of a woman.
